Capps Assumes NHRA Points Podium Jun 15, 2016 // Funny Car News Hotzone // editorDon Schumacher’s Mopar-bodied fuel FC team continued their mastery of NHRA racing with a fourth consecutive event all DSR team final round.
California’s Ron Capps picked up his second consecutive victory and third of the season with a 3.954 at 316.90 in his NAPA Auto Parts Dodge Charger R/T by defeating Jack Beckman’s 7.894 at 85.05 in his Infinite Hero Dodge Charger R/T in the final round. Capps, who tallied his 48th career win, took the points lead with the victory.
The NAPA AUTO PARTS Dodge Charger R/T led by masterful crew chief Rahn Tobler and his assistant Eric Lane had everything calculated to perfection, and with the NAPA Know How crew directed Ron Capps to his second NHRA Mello Yello Drag Racing Series title in six days.
The NAPA squad also helped Capps get the No. 1 qualifying spot for Sunday’s eliminations marking the first time he has ever been on the pole in back-to-back races.
And one more thing, Capps is the new points leader in the Funny Car category after defeating Don Schumacher Racing teammate Jack Beckman and the Infinite Hero Dodge funded by Terry Chandler.
“It’s great. It’s something you hope will happen at the end of the day,” Capps said. “Rahn Tobler’s given me such a fun car to race. I almost felt embarrassed driving this car today because it’s so good. You just don’t want to mess up when it’s that good; it’s yours to lose.
“Other guys are struggling to get down the track and our car’s going .95 and .96. It wasn’t just that we didn’t struggle, we did. We just worked so good together today, a lot of communication.”
“To dream about being a racecar driver when you grow up – which is a big enough thing to dream about – but to be one and have a racecar like this is something you really dream about. I’m just trying to ride the wave and enjoy it.
“It won’t go forever, but at least we’re having fun right now.”
En route to his win, Capps defeated John Hale, 16-time world campion John Force and defending world champion Del Worsham. Beckman was tasked with getting past Las Vegas winner Alexis DeJoria, Atlanta and Topeka winner Matt Hagan and Jeff Diehl to get to the finals.
